I have an electronic device that runs on twelve volt, and I would like to limit the amount of amperage it can draw to approximately one amp, but maintain the voltage at twelve. How do you do that?

Check the "Typical Applications" section of National Semiconductor's data sheet for the LM317 adjustable regulator. There are a few current limiter circuits in there that can do what you want.

Voltage and current cannot be controlled separately, so if your device is drawing more than 1 Amp any current limiting device that I'm aware of would reduce the voltage to reduce the current.

Yes, it will draw up to probably or seven total. It is actually an electric locker for the rear end of my jeep, and the more amperage it draws, the more it locks, so I would like to limit it to around one amp with one switch position which should offer a strong limited slip, and then total amps in another.

you can't limit the current and expect no side-effects.
very basically, if your device draws 2 amps at 12 v, thet is 24Watts. If you put a regulatror (or even a resistor) in place to limit the current to 1 amp, the device will still try to draw 2 and the voltage will fall in an attempt to provide that current - whichever... it is unlikely the device will work propperly on reduced current or reduced voltage.
